Connect to Vimeo Data from a Connection Pool in Jetty
The CData JDBC driver for Vimeo is easy to integrate with Java Web applications. This article shows how to efficiently connect to Vimeo data in Jetty by configuring the driver for connection pooling. You will configure a JNDI resource for Vimeo in Jetty.

Enable the JNDI module for your Jetty base. The following command enables JNDI from the command-line:
java -jar ../start.jar --add-to-startd=jndi
- Add the CData and license file, located in the lib subfolder of the installation directory, into the lib subfolder of the context path.
-
Declare the resource and its scope. Enter the required connection properties in the resource declaration. This example declares the Vimeo data source at the level of the Web app, in WEB-INF\jetty-env.xml.
<Configure id='vimeodemo' class="org.eclipse.jetty.webapp.WebAppContext"> <New id="vimeodemo" class="org.eclipse.jetty.plus.jndi.Resource"> <Arg><Ref refid="vimeodemo"/></Arg> <Arg>jdbc/vimeodb</Arg> <Arg> <New class="cdata.jdbc.api.APIDriver"> <Set name="url">jdbc:api:</Set> <Set name="Profile">C:\profiles\Vimeo.apip</Set> <Set name="ProfileSettings">'APIKey</Set> </New> </Arg> </New> </Configure>Vimeo is a professional video hosting platform. The Vimeo API uses personal access tokens (bearer tokens) to enable secure access to video metadata, user information, channels, groups, categories, and related resources.
Using API Key Authentication
To authenticate to the Vimeo API, you will need to provide a personal access token. To obtain your access token:
- Log in to your Vimeo account at https://vimeo.com
- Navigate to https://developer.vimeo.com/apps
- Create a new app or select an existing app
- Under "Personal Access Tokens", click "Generate" to create a new token
- Select the required scopes: public and private for read access
- Copy the generated token
After obtaining your access token, set the following connection properties:
- AuthScheme: Set this to APIKey.
- APIKey: Set this to your Vimeo personal access token.
Example connection string
Profile=C:\profiles\Vimeo.apip;ProfileSettings='APIKey=your_personal_access_token';

Configure the resource in the Web.xml:
jdbc/vimeodb javax.sql.DataSource Container
-
You can then access Vimeo with a lookup to java:comp/env/jdbc/vimeodb:
InitialContext ctx = new InitialContext(); DataSource myvimeo = (DataSource)ctx.lookup("java:comp/env/jdbc/vimeodb");
